‘SOUTH’ is this fall’s intimate, can’t-miss new musical.

Writer & performer Florencia Iriondo is accompanied by an acoustic, two-piece band in this heartwarming show that combines storytelling and evocative South American folk-pop music. The 2023 Pipeline Awards First Prize Winner for New Musical Theater, ‘SOUTH’ will make you feel nostalgic for the place —and time— called home.

Developed in residency at the Eugene O’Neill Theater Center and New York Stage & Film, and shaped at the BMI Musical Theater Workshop, ‘SOUTH’ comes to Soho Playhouse for a strictly limited run, following sold-out performances at Nuyorican Poets Cafe and 54 Below.

‘SOUTH’ is produced, in part, with funds from the NYC Department of Cultural Affairs, and the Pipeline Arts Foundation First Prize Award for New Musical Theater.

Cast and Creative team for SOUTH at Soho Playhouse

Cast

Florencia Iriondo

Writer & Performer
Iriondo is an artist-in-residence at New York Stage and Film, The Eugene O’Neill Theater Center, a lyricist at the Tony-Honored BMI Lehman Engel Musical Theatre Advanced Workshop, a Lower Manhattan Culture Council and NYC Department of Cultural Affairs Creative Engagement grant recipient, and a member of The Dramatists Guild. First Prize Winner of the 2023 Pipeline Arts Awards for New Musical Theater. Former Founding Executive Producer & Showrunner at LinkedIn Studios.


Federico Diaz

Music Director & guitarist
Born in Mendoza, Argentina, Díaz’s passion for chamber music, tango, and folklore led him to collaborate with Lionel Cottet, Philippe Quint, Daniel Binelli, and Juan Falú. The most recent project with Juana Luna was a collaboration with the NY Philharmonic Bandwagon Series. The piece “Erial” with Rodrigo Aranjuelo’s group Future Natives was choreographed for the ABT Incubator project in April 2021. Federico studied at the University Mozarteum Salzburg with Eliot Fisk and at Manhattan School of Music with David Starobin. Recently, he completed the highly selective Doctor ́s Degree in Performance, at the Graduate Center CUNY under the guidance of Frederic Hand.


Agustin Uriburu

Cellist & guitarist
Latin Grammy Award-winning Brooklyn-based, Argentinian cellist, guitarist, composer, and arranger. He leads the Agustin Uriburu Quartet and often collaborates with Puerto Rican Grammy-winning rapper Residente, recording in the Latin Grammy-winning song ‘Antes Que el Mundo se Acabe’ and his latest record with Ricky Martin. Other collaborations include Uri Caine; violinist Mark Feldman; former Piazzolla´s and Pugliese´s bandoneon-player Daniel Binelli; jazz pianist Leo Genovese; Yotam Ben-Or Quartet, Jaime Lozano’s Songs by an Immigrant and Frida, the Musical; and Jonas Brothers on Broadway.
